WordPress建站公司如何优化网站性能
在当今数字化时代,网站性能已经成为用户体验的核心指标之一。一个加载缓慢的网站不仅会让访问者感到沮丧,还会降低转化率和搜索引擎排名。作为专业的WordPress服务商,我们深知网站性能优化的重要性。在本文中,我们将分享云策WordPress建站团队多年积累的网站性能测试和优化经验,帮助您的WordPress网站达到最佳状态。
网站性能对业务的影响
在深入技术细节前,让我们先了解为何网站性能如此重要:
- 用户体验:研究表明,如果页面加载时间超过3秒,约40%的用户会离开网站
- 转化率:页面加载时间每延迟1秒,转化率可能下降7%
- SEO排名:谷歌等搜索引擎将页面加载速度作为排名因素之一
- 品牌形象:高性能网站传达专业和可靠的品牌形象
作为专业的WordPress建站公司,我们始终将网站性能作为建站过程中的核心考量因素。接下来,我们将详细介绍如何测试和优化WordPress网站性能。
WordPress网站性能测试方法
在优化网站性能前,首先需要进行全面的性能测试,找出瓶颈所在。以下是我们在网站性能测试中常用的工具和方法:
1. 使用性能测试工具
市场上有多种工具可以帮助测试网站性能:
- Google PageSpeed Insights:提供移动端和桌面端的性能评分及优化建议
- GTmetrix:分析页面加载速度并提供详细报告
- Pingdom:测试不同地理位置的加载时间
- WebPageTest:提供详细的瀑布图分析和视频截图
这些工具可以帮助我们了解以下关键指标:
性能指标 | 理想值 | 优化难度 |
---|---|---|
首次内容绘制(FCP) | <1.8秒 | 中等 |
最大内容绘制(LCP) | <2.5秒 | 高 |
首次输入延迟(FID) | <100毫秒 | 中等 |
累积布局偏移(CLS) | <0.1 | 中等 |
2. 服务器响应时间测试
服务器响应时间是网站性能的基础。我们通常使用以下方法测试:
- Ping测试:测量服务器响应时间
- 负载测试:使用LoadImpact或Apache JMeter等工具测试服务器在高流量下的表现
- TTFB (Time To First Byte):测量从请求到接收到第一个字节的时间
理想的TTFB应小于200毫秒。如果超过500毫秒,则需要考虑优化服务器配置或更换主机服务。
3. 数据库性能分析
WordPress作为一个依赖数据库的CMS系统,数据库性能直接影响网站响应速度:
- 使用Query Monitor插件检测慢查询
- 分析数据库表大小和索引状况
- 检查wp_options表是否存在过大的自动加载选项
SELECT option_name, length(option_value) as option_value_length
FROM wp_options
WHERE autoload='yes'
ORDER BY option_value_length DESC
LIMIT 20;
通过这些测试方法,我们可以全面了解WordPress网站的性能状况,并针对性地进行优化。
WordPress网站性能优化策略
基于测试结果,我们通常会实施以下优化策略:
1. 服务器与主机优化
作为专业的WordPress服务商,我们深知服务器环境对网站性能的重要性:
- 选择优质主机:我们推荐使用专门针对WordPress优化的主机服务,如WP Engine、Kinsta或SiteGround
- PHP版本升级:确保使用最新的PHP版本(7.4+或8.0+),可提升性能30%以上
- 启用OPcache:减少PHP编译时间,提高脚本执行效率
- 配置适当的资源限制:调整PHP memory_limit、max_execution_time等参数
适当的服务器配置示例:
# php.ini优化示例
memory_limit = 256M
max_execution_time = 300
opcache.enable = 1
opcache.memory_consumption = 128
opcache.interned_strings_buffer = 8
opcache.max_accelerated_files = 4000
opcache.revalidate_freq = 60
opcache.fast_shutdown = 1
2. 缓存策略实施
缓存是提升WordPress性能的最有效方法之一:
- 页面缓存:使用WP Rocket、WP Super Cache或W3 Total Cache等插件
- 对象缓存:配置Redis或Memcached减少数据库查询
- 浏览器缓存:设置适当的缓存控制头,让静态资源在客户端缓存
- CDN整合:使用Cloudflare、StackPath等CDN加速静态资源加载
在云策WordPress建站的项目中,我们通常会实施多层缓存策略,确保网站在各种网络环境下都能快速加载。特别是对于拥有全球访问者的网站,CDN的使用尤为重要。
3. 资源优化
减小资源大小和HTTP请求是提升前端性能的关键:
- 图片优化:使用Smush或ShortPixel等插件压缩图片,并实施惰性加载
- CSS/JS优化:合并、压缩JS和CSS文件,移除不必要的资源
- 关键CSS提取:提取关键CSS内联到HTML头部,减少渲染阻塞
- 字体优化:使用WOFF2格式,实施字体子集化,配置font-display
资源加载优化代码示例:
// 添加图片惰性加载
function add_lazyload_to_images($content) {
return preg_replace('/<img(.*?)src=[\\\'\"]([^"\']+)[\\\'\"](.*?)>/', '<img$1src="data:image/gif;base64,R0lGODlhAQABAIAAAAAAAP///yH5BAEAAAAALAAAAAABAAEAAAIBRAA7" data-lazy-src="$2"$3><noscript><img$1src="$2"$3></noscript>', $content);
}
add_filter('the_content', 'add_lazyload_to_images');
4. 数据库优化
WordPress数据库随着时间增长会积累大量无用数据,需要定期优化:
- 清理修订版本:限制或删除过多的文章修订版本
- 优化数据表:定期进行表优化和修复
- 删除垃圾数据:清理垃圾评论、过期事务等
- 优化自动加载选项:减少autoload=yes的options数据
我们通常会使用WP-Optimize或Advanced Database Cleaner等插件来简化这一流程,同时配合定期数据库维护计划。
针对移动设备的性能优化
随着移动访问量不断增加,移动性能优化变得尤为重要:
1. 响应式设计优化
- 使用移动优先设计原则开发主题
- 优化关键渲染路径,减少渲染阻塞资源
- 为不同设备提供适当大小的图片
响应式图片示例:
<picture>
<source srcset="small.jpg" media="(max-width: 600px)">
<source srcset="medium.jpg" media="(max-width: 1200px)">
<img src="large.jpg" alt="响应式图片示例">
</picture>
2. AMP实施
对于内容为主的网站,可以考虑实施Google的加速移动页面(AMP):
- 使用AMP for WP或Official AMP Plugin插件
- 针对AMP版本优化样式和功能
- 使用AMP分析工具监控性能
AMP虽然有一定限制,但对于新闻、博客等内容网站,可以大幅提升移动加载速度和用户体验。
WordPress插件优化
WordPress插件是双刃剑,使用不当会严重影响性能:
1. 插件审查与清理
作为专业的WordPress建站公司,我们会定期审查网站插件:
- 移除未使用或功能重复的插件
- 用代码替代简单功能的插件
- 使用Query Monitor识别高资源占用的插件
2. 选择高性能插件
我们推荐以下性能影响较小的高质量插件:
功能需求 | 推荐插件 | 性能影响 |
---|---|---|
缓存 | WP Rocket | 低 |
SEO | Yoast SEO / Rank Math | 中 |
表单 | WPForms Lite | 低 |
安全 | Wordfence | 中 |
页面构建 | Elementor | 中-高 |
减少插件使用量,选择质量高的插件,是提升WordPress性能的重要策略。
持续性能监控与优化
网站性能优化不是一次性工作,需要持续监控和改进:
1. 性能监控工具
- 使用New Relic或Pingdom等工具进行实时监控
- 配置性能预算和告警机制
- 定期进行用户体验审计
2. 建立优化流程
在云策WordPress建站的维护服务中,我们建立了完善的性能优化流程:
- 每月性能审计
- 基于数据的优化策略制定
- 分阶段实施优化措施
- 优化效果评估和调整
- 紧急性能问题响应机制
这种系统化的优化流程确保网站始终保持最佳性能状态。
云策WordPress建站如何助力网站性能优化
作为专业的WordPress服务商,云策WordPress建站拥有丰富的网站性能优化经验:
1. 全面的性能优化服务
我们提供从主机选择到代码级别的全方位性能优化服务:
- 性能审计:全面评估网站当前性能状况
- 服务器优化:主机选择建议和服务器环境配置
- 前端优化:资源压缩、合并、延迟加载等前端性能提升
- 数据库优化:清理和重构数据库,优化查询
- 代码审查:检查并优化主题和插件代码
2. 性能驱动的开发方法
在新项目开发中,我们始终将性能作为核心关注点:
- 精简主题开发,避免不必要的功能和代码
- 采用现代前端构建工具和优化技术
- 严格控制第三方依赖和API调用
- 实施持续集成中的性能测试环节
3. 长期性能维护
网站上线后,我们提供长期的性能监控和维护服务:
- 24/7性能监控和告警
- 定期性能报告和优化建议
- 新功能上线前的性能影响评估
- 根据流量增长调整优化策略
通过这些服务,我们确保客户的WordPress网站始终保持卓越的性能表现,提供最佳的用户体验。
结论:性能是WordPress网站成功的关键
在竞争激烈的数字市场中,网站性能已成为决定成败的关键因素之一。作为专业的WordPress建站公司,云策WordPress建站深知优化网站性能不仅关乎用户体验,还直接影响转化率、搜索引擎排名和品牌形象。
通过本文介绍的测试方法和优化策略,您可以大幅提升WordPress网站的性能表现。从服务器优化、缓存策略实施、资源优化到数据库优化,每一步都是提升网站速度的重要环节。
如果您希望为网站提供专业的性能优化服务,或者正在寻找能够构建高性能WordPress网站的合作伙伴,云策WordPress建站团队将竭诚为您提供支持。凭借我们在WordPress技术领域的专业知识和丰富经验,我们能够帮助您的网站实现最佳性能,为业务增长提供强有力的技术支持。